3 Big Tips for a Lower-Stress Moving Day

Will your apartment lease be up soon? Are you planning to move to another apartment or perhaps even to a house that you've purchased? No matter where you're moving or why moving can sometimes be an extremely stressful event in your life. But by planning ahead and making arrangements now, you can reduce the amount of stress and the number of hours that you actually need to use to move on moving day. Some things that you should do now include:

Book a moving company: Sure, you could try to recruit friends or family members to help you move but this can be more trouble than it's worth. People may say that they'll be there to help you and then never show up or they may show up and damage some of your belongings because they don't know how to handle it. By booking one of your local moving services for your moving day now, you'll ensure that you have competent moving help on the day that you need it. Because spring and summer can be busy times for local moving services, make sure to call and make arrangements for your upcoming move as soon as you are able to do so.

Start sorting and packing now: Some people wait until a week or barely a month until the actual move date to start packing. While you don't want to pack up important things that you need, like your current wardrobe, you can start packing up things like holiday decorations and winter clothing. Not only will this help to ensure that you don't run out of packing supplies at the last minute, throwing out or otherwise getting rid of some of your unnecessary belongings will help to ensure that whatever local moving services that you hire to assist you are able to complete the move in a faster timeframe.

Get a storage unit: Grandmother's knick-knacks, birth certificates, school papers are all things that you are going to want to keep track of during the move. While local moving services will do their best to make sure that everything is where you want it, it's also possible that you'll simply lose track of which box or plastic tote that these things are in. Instead of having to search your new home for these important items, get a small storage unit to hold your most precious belongings. Once the move has been completed and you are settled into your new home, you can move these things out of storage yourself without having had to worry about whether they somehow got left behind in the move.
